Gatineau sits directly across the Ottawa River from Canada's capital and functions as the Quebec side of the Ottawa-Gatineau National Capital Region, with a predominantly French-speaking population of federal government workers who access many services in both official languages. The city's identity is distinct from Ottawa — more working-class and francophone in character — and French-language therapy is the norm, with access to English-speaking practitioners limited relative to the Ontario side of the river. CISSS de l'Outaouais provides public mental health resources, and many Gatineau residents access the broader Ottawa-Gatineau therapy ecosystem via the bridges connecting both cities. Therapists here frequently encounter the stresses of public service careers, bilingual professional demands, and the particular challenges of raising families in a bicultural, bilingual metro area.

Anxiety therapists in Gatineau, Quebec, Canada Statistics

Anxiety therapists in Gatineau, Quebec, Canada average 11 years of experience and charge around $160 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) (70%), Person-Centered Therapy (Rogerian) (56%), and Solution-Focused Brief Therapy (SFBT) (49%).
